package store
import (
"context"
"testing"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
"gorm.io/driver/postgres"
"gorm.io/gorm"
"github.com/netbirdio/netbird/management/server/activity"
"github.com/netbirdio/netbird/management/server/migration"
"github.com/netbirdio/netbird/management/server/testutil"
"github.com/netbirdio/netbird/util/crypt"
)
const (
insertDeletedUserQuery = `INSERT INTO deleted_users (id, email, name, enc_algo) VALUES (?, ?, ?, ?)`
)
func setupDatabase(t *testing.T) *gorm.DB {
t.Helper()
cleanup, dsn, err := testutil.CreatePostgresTestContainer()
require.NoError(t, err, "Failed to create Postgres test container")
t.Cleanup(cleanup)
db, err := gorm.Open(postgres.Open(dsn))
require.NoError(t, err)
sql, err := db.DB()
require.NoError(t, err)
t.Cleanup(func() {
_ = sql.Close()
})
return db
}
func TestMigrateLegacyEncryptedUsersToGCM(t *testing.T) {
db := setupDatabase(t)
key, err := crypt.GenerateKey()
require.NoError(t, err, "Failed to generate key")
crypt, err := crypt.NewFieldEncrypt(key)
require.NoError(t, err, "Failed to initialize FieldEncrypt")
t.Run("empty table, no migration required", func(t *testing.T) {
require.NoError(t, migrateLegacyEncryptedUsersToGCM(context.Background(), db, crypt))
assert.False(t, db.Migrator().HasTable("deleted_users"))
})
require.NoError(t, db.Exec(`CREATE TABLE deleted_users (id TEXT NOT NULL, email TEXT NOT NULL, name TEXT);`).Error)
assert.True(t, db.Migrator().HasTable("deleted_users"))
assert.False(t, db.Migrator().HasColumn("deleted_users", "enc_algo"))
require.NoError(t, migration.MigrateNewField[activity.DeletedUser](context.Background(), db, "enc_algo", ""))
assert.True(t, db.Migrator().HasColumn("deleted_users", "enc_algo"))
t.Run("legacy users migration", func(t *testing.T) {
legacyEmail := crypt.LegacyEncrypt("test.user@test.com")
legacyName := crypt.LegacyEncrypt("Test User")
require.NoError(t, db.Exec(insertDeletedUserQuery, "user1", legacyEmail, legacyName, "").Error)
require.NoError(t, db.Exec(insertDeletedUserQuery, "user2", legacyEmail, legacyName, "legacy").Error)
require.NoError(t, migrateLegacyEncryptedUsersToGCM(context.Background(), db, crypt))
var users []activity.DeletedUser
require.NoError(t, db.Find(&users).Error)
assert.Len(t, users, 2)
for _, user := range users {
assert.Equal(t, gcmEncAlgo, user.EncAlgo)
decryptedEmail, err := crypt.Decrypt(user.Email)
require.NoError(t, err)
assert.Equal(t, "test.user@test.com", decryptedEmail)
decryptedName, err := crypt.Decrypt(user.Name)
require.NoError(t, err)
require.Equal(t, "Test User", decryptedName)
}
})
t.Run("users already migrated, no migration", func(t *testing.T) {
encryptedEmail, err := crypt.Encrypt("test.user@test.com")
require.NoError(t, err)
encryptedName, err := crypt.Encrypt("Test User")
require.NoError(t, err)
require.NoError(t, db.Exec(insertDeletedUserQuery, "user3", encryptedEmail, encryptedName, gcmEncAlgo).Error)
require.NoError(t, migrateLegacyEncryptedUsersToGCM(context.Background(), db, crypt))
var users []activity.DeletedUser
require.NoError(t, db.Find(&users).Error)
assert.Len(t, users, 3)
for _, user := range users {
assert.Equal(t, gcmEncAlgo, user.EncAlgo)
decryptedEmail, err := crypt.Decrypt(user.Email)
require.NoError(t, err)
assert.Equal(t, "test.user@test.com", decryptedEmail)
decryptedName, err := crypt.Decrypt(user.Name)
require.NoError(t, err)
require.Equal(t, "Test User", decryptedName)
}
})
}
func TestMigrateDuplicateDeletedUsers(t *testing.T) {
db := setupDatabase(t)
require.NoError(t, migrateDuplicateDeletedUsers(context.Background(), db))
assert.False(t, db.Migrator().HasTable("deleted_users"))
require.NoError(t, db.Exec(`CREATE TABLE deleted_users (id TEXT NOT NULL, email TEXT NOT NULL, name TEXT, enc_algo TEXT NOT NULL);`).Error)
assert.True(t, db.Migrator().HasTable("deleted_users"))
isPrimaryKey, err := isColumnPrimaryKey[activity.DeletedUser](db, "id")
require.NoError(t, err)
assert.False(t, isPrimaryKey)
require.NoError(t, db.Exec(insertDeletedUserQuery, "user1", "email1", "name1", "GCM").Error)
require.NoError(t, db.Exec(insertDeletedUserQuery, "user1", "email2", "name2", "GCM").Error)
require.NoError(t, migrateDuplicateDeletedUsers(context.Background(), db))
isPrimaryKey, err = isColumnPrimaryKey[activity.DeletedUser](db, "id")
require.NoError(t, err)
assert.True(t, isPrimaryKey)
var users []activity.DeletedUser
require.NoError(t, db.Find(&users).Error)
assert.Len(t, users, 1)
assert.Equal(t, "user1", users[0].ID)
assert.Equal(t, "email2", users[0].Email)
assert.Equal(t, "name2", users[0].Name)
assert.Equal(t, "GCM", users[0].EncAlgo)
}
